Taxon: Eleusine kigeziensis S. M. Phillips

 
Genus: Eleusine
Family: Poaceae (alt.Gramineae)
Subfamily: Chloridoideae
Tribe: Cynodonteae
Subtribe: Eleusininae
Nomen number: 464062
Place of publication: Kew Bull. 27:266. 1972

Distributional Range:

    Native

    Africa
    • NORTHEAST TROPICAL AFRICA: Ethiopia (s.w.)
    • EAST TROPICAL AFRICA: Uganda
    • WEST-CENTRAL TROPICAL AFRICA: Burundi, Democratic Republic of the Congo (n.e.), Rwanda
